How to fill out writing audit reports

How to fill out writing audit reports:
01
Begin by gathering all relevant information and documentation related to the writing that needs to be audited. This may include previous reports, drafts, and any other supporting materials.
02
Review the writing carefully, paying attention to grammar, spelling, formatting, and overall clarity. Make notes of any errors or areas that need improvement.
03
Use a standardized audit report template or create your own format to organize your findings. Include sections for the introduction, executive summary, detailed analysis, and recommendations.
04
In the introduction, provide background information about the audit and clearly state the purpose and scope of the report.
05
In the executive summary, summarize the key findings and recommendations in a concise and easy-to-understand manner. This section should be brief but informative.
06
In the detailed analysis section, break down your findings and provide specific examples to support your observations. Include both positive aspects and areas that need improvement. Use clear and objective language.
07
As you make recommendations, be specific and actionable. Provide suggestions for how the writing can be improved, whether it's through additional training, editing, or other means.
08
Proofread the audit report to ensure it is free of errors and flows smoothly. Check for consistency in tone, formatting, and language usage.
09
Seek feedback from relevant stakeholders or colleagues to ensure the report is accurate and complete.
10
Distribute the audit report to the intended recipients, whether it's management, clients, or other relevant parties.

What is writing audit reports?
Writing audit reports involves documenting the findings and conclusions of an audit in a formal report.
Who is required to file writing audit reports?
Organizations, businesses, or individuals who undergo an audit are required to file writing audit reports.
How to fill out writing audit reports?
Writing audit reports is typically filled out following a structured format provided by auditors, including an executive summary, scope, methodology, findings, conclusions, and recommendations.
What is the purpose of writing audit reports?
The purpose of writing audit reports is to communicate the results of an audit, including any deficiencies found, to stakeholders and management.
What information must be reported on writing audit reports?
Writing audit reports must include details of the audit scope, methodology used, findings, conclusions, and any recommendations for improvement.
